Above all, true boho invitations use hand-drawn plants, not perfect digital images. When you pick something that shows the fibers and uses papers with feelable surface, you get a sense that’s soft, honest, and warm. Picking a color group—such as terracotta, ochre, sage, or sand—allows your invitation to match easily with the outdoors or any natural place.
To make sure your guests get their invitations on time, it’s best to order them about four to six months ahead of your main event. This gives you enough time for review, printing, sending, and/or any last-minute changes, so all can make their plans.

If you match your invitation to the style of your day, you’ll set the mood you want. For a desert theme, you might choose cactus drawings and sand-like paper; for a mix of backgrounds or cultures, you can bring in global plants or prints. A vintage boho wedding pairs well with old-style fonts and pressed flowers. You can pick each part—color, theme, or even the quality of the paper—to fit just what you want.
